Sumya Anani

Sumya Anani (born February 12, 1972) is a retired American professional female boxer nicknamed "The Island Girl."

[2] She is best known for a 1996 bout which left her opponent severely injured and may have served as an inspiration for the film Million Dollar Baby.

Her fourth professional bout was in St. Joseph, Missouri against Katie Dallam, a novice welterweight who had only gotten her pro boxing license the day before[2] — a pairing described as "an obvious mismatch."

[4] She came to prominence in the boxing world on September 30, 1997, when she defeated former WIBF lightweight champion Stacy Prestage by a knockout.

[2] In 2016, Anani was inducted into the International Women's Boxing Hall of Fame in Fort Lauderdale, Florida.
